DEV Community

ANKUSH CHOUDHARY JOHAL
ANKUSH CHOUDHARY JOHAL

Posted on • Originally published at johal.in

How to Implement Data Governance for Snowflake and BigQuery Using Immuta and Alation in 2026

How to Implement Data Governance for Snowflake and BigQuery Using Immuta and Alation in 2026

Introduction

By 2026, 78% of enterprises operate multi-cloud data stacks spanning platforms like Snowflake and BigQuery, per Gartner. With tightening global regulations (including 2026's EU AI Act compliance requirements) and rising demand for self-service analytics, unified data governance across these platforms is no longer optional. This guide walks through implementing end-to-end governance using Alation’s data catalog and Immuta’s policy engine, tailored to 2026’s technical landscape.

Prerequisites

  • Active Alation and Immuta enterprise subscriptions (2026 editions with multi-cloud sync capabilities)
  • Admin access to Snowflake (with ACCOUNTADMIN role) and BigQuery (with Project Owner role)
  • Service accounts for Alation and Immuta with read/write metadata access to both platforms
  • Verified network connectivity between Alation, Immuta, Snowflake, and BigQuery instances

Step 1: Configure Alation as the Unified Data Catalog

Alation acts as the single source of truth for all data assets across Snowflake and BigQuery. 2026 Alation releases include AI-augmented metadata crawling and automated sensitive data tagging, reducing setup time by 60% compared to legacy workflows.

1.1 Connect Snowflake and BigQuery to Alation

Navigate to Alation’s Admin > Data Sources, select Snowflake and BigQuery, and enter service account credentials. Enable automated crawling to ingest table schemas, query history, and usage metrics. For BigQuery, enable BigLake metadata sync to include hybrid cloud storage assets.

1.2 Apply Automated Tagging and Lineage

Use Alation’s 2026 AI Classification engine to auto-tag PII, PHI, and AI training datasets across both platforms. Enable cross-cloud lineage tracking to map data flow from Snowflake to BigQuery (and vice versa) for impact analysis.

Step 2: Deploy Immuta for Cross-Cloud Policy Enforcement

Immuta provides centralized policy management that enforces rules consistently across Snowflake and BigQuery, eliminating fragmented governance. 2026 Immuta features include natural language policy creation and real-time cross-cloud policy sync.

2.1 Integrate Immuta with Snowflake and BigQuery

In Immuta’s Data Sources tab, add Snowflake and BigQuery instances using service account credentials. Enable Immuta’s native integrations: for Snowflake, use the Snowpark container services integration; for BigQuery, use the BigQuery Omni connector for multi-region enforcement.

2.2 Configure Automated Sensitive Data Detection

Enable Immuta’s 2026 AI-driven data discovery to scan Snowflake and BigQuery tables for sensitive attributes. Tag these attributes to align with Alation’s catalog tags for unified policy application.

Step 3: Sync Alation and Immuta for Unified Governance

The Alation-Immuta 2026 integration enables bidirectional metadata and policy sync, eliminating manual work. Key configuration steps:

  • In Alation, navigate to Admin > Integrations > Immuta, enter Immuta API credentials, and enable tag push: Alation tags (e.g., PII, Restricted) automatically sync to Immuta as policy attributes.
  • In Immuta, enable Alation catalog sync to pull verified data asset descriptions and ownership metadata for audit trails.
  • Enable 2026 real-time sync to update policies within 30 seconds of catalog tag changes.

Step 4: Create and Enforce Access Policies

With tags synced from Alation to Immuta, create centralized policies that apply across both Snowflake and BigQuery:

  1. Use Immuta’s natural language policy builder to define rules: e.g., “Mask email and phone number columns for all users without the PII-Cleared tag from Alation.”
  2. Set role-based access controls tied to Alation’s data ownership metadata: only dataset owners can approve access requests via Alation.
  3. Test policies by querying Snowflake and BigQuery with test user accounts to verify enforcement.

Step 5: Monitor Compliance and Audit Trails

2026 compliance requirements demand real-time audit capabilities. Use Immuta’s audit logs and Alation’s lineage to:

  • Track all data access events across Snowflake and BigQuery in a single Immuta dashboard.
  • Generate automated compliance reports for GDPR, CCPA, and 2026 EU AI Act requirements via Alation’s reporting engine.
  • Enable Immuta’s anomaly detection to flag unauthorized access attempts across both platforms.

Step 6: Scale and Optimize Governance

Once core governance is live, scale to additional data sources and optimize workflows:

  • Add new Snowflake accounts or BigQuery projects to Alation and Immuta in one click via 2026 bulk import tools.
  • Use Alation’s self-service access portal to let users request access to Snowflake/BigQuery datasets, with automated approval workflows tied to Immuta policies.
  • Leverage AI-driven insights from both tools to identify unused datasets, redundant policies, and optimization opportunities.

Conclusion

Implementing unified data governance for Snowflake and BigQuery with Alation and Immuta in 2026 reduces compliance risk, accelerates self-service analytics, and eliminates fragmented policy management. As multi-cloud adoption grows, this integrated approach ensures consistent governance across all data platforms while adapting to evolving regulatory requirements.

Top comments (0)